Alphabet isn't burdened with maintaining an inventory of goods to sell, helping it to generate prodigious FCF of $16.8 billion in Q1. Over the trailing 12 months, the company's FCF was $69.1 billion.
Alphabet raked in almost $35 billion in net income in Q1 of this year. And as of March 31, it had $95 billion of cash, cash, equivalents, and marketable securities on its balance sheet.
